Designed by
Title
Beauty of water falls at Banjakhri in gangtok #142724382
Description
This 100-foot waterfall is located in a landscaped park with forested area at about 7kms from Gangtok town and close to Ranka MonasteryRocks and mountain,forest,green,,plants